Highlights
  • Sydney Harbour Bridge - Completed in 1932, driving over the ‘coathanger’ is essential. It links Sydney with North Sydney and the picturesque lower north shore. It’s one of the world’s most iconic bridges.
  • Hawkesbury River - Cross the Moonee Moonee Bridge and the majestic Hawkesbury River, the gateway to the Central Coast of NSW. This area is renowned for its pearl oysters, Sydney Rock Oysters, and Pacific Oysters.
  • Australian Reptile Park - Experience the unique Australian wildlife at this famous park. Get up close with adorable young koalas, hand-feed kangaroos, and see wallabies, Tasmanian devils, wombats, dingoes, echidnas, and platypuses. Don’t miss the chance to see a huge crocodile, Australian snakes, and spiders.
  • Brisbane Water National Park - Take a short walk and relax by a waterfall or two in this beautiful forest. This tranquil national park is filled with banksia flowers, pink spider flowers, golden wattle, cockatoos, and spinebills.
  • Point Clare - Drive past numerous sailing boats, fishing boats, and the charming waterside towns of Point Clare, Tascott, and Koolewong along the scenic Brisbane Water Drive.
  • Woy Woy - Look for the Australian pelican, the largest pelican in the world, as it sweeps its bill in search of fish.
  • Ocean Beach - Ocean Beach offers views of the Central Coast’s Broken Bay and Lion Island.
  • Umina Beach - The beautiful surf break at Umina and South Umina Beach can be seen from both the beach and from above as you ascend Mount Ettalong.
  • Mount Ettalong Lookout - Enjoy a short, pleasant walk surrounded by the unique Sydney Red Gum, with views of Pearl Beach, one of the Central Coast’s most beautiful beaches. Watch for the laughing kookaburra and native brush turkey.
  • Central Railway Station - Return to Sydney’s Central Train Station on a scenic and relaxing ride from Gosford on the Central Coast. Travel through the stunning Brisbane Water and Ku-ring-gai Chase National Parks and over the iconic Hawkesbury River Bridge. A delightful return to Sydney, avoiding rush hour traffic.
